Changeset 10846
- Timestamp:
- 2019-04-05T16:48:35+02:00 (6 years ago)
- Location:
- NEMO/branches/UKMO/dev_r10037_GPU
- Files:
-
- 4 edited
- 1 copied
Legend:
- Unmodified
- Added
- Removed
-
NEMO/branches/UKMO/dev_r10037_GPU/cfgs/SHARED/field_def_nemo-oce.xml
r10843 r10846 478 478 <field id="avt_evd" long_name="convective enhancement of vertical diffusivity" standard_name="ocean_vertical_tracer_diffusivity_due_to_convection" unit="m2/s" /> 479 479 <field id="avm_evd" long_name="convective enhancement of vertical viscosity" standard_name="ocean_vertical_momentum_diffusivity_due_to_convection" unit="m2/s" /> 480 481 <!-- av_tmx: available with ln_zdftmx --> 482 <field id="av_tmx" long_name="vertical diffusivity due to tidal mixing" unit="m2/s" /> 480 483 481 484 <!-- avt_tide: available with ln_zdfiwm=T --> -
NEMO/branches/UKMO/dev_r10037_GPU/cfgs/SHARED/namelist_ref
r10843 r10846 993 993 ! ! gravity wave-driven vertical mixing 994 994 ln_zdfiwm = .false. ! internal wave-induced mixing (T => fill namzdf_iwm) 995 ln_zdftmx = .false. ! old tidal mixing scheme (Simmons et al 2004) 995 996 ln_zdfswm = .false. ! surface wave-induced mixing (T => ln_wave=ln_sdw=T ) 996 997 ! … … 1087 1088 ln_mevar = .true. ! variable (T) or constant (F) mixing efficiency 1088 1089 ln_tsdiff = .true. ! account for differential T/S mixing (T) or not (F) 1090 / 1091 !----------------------------------------------------------------------- 1092 &namzdf_tmx ! tidal mixing parameterization ("key_zdftmx") 1093 !----------------------------------------------------------------------- 1094 rn_htmx = 500. ! vertical decay scale for turbulence (meters) 1095 rn_n2min = 1.e-8 ! threshold of the Brunt-Vaisala frequency (s-1) 1096 rn_tfe = 0.333 ! tidal dissipation efficiency 1097 rn_me = 0.2 ! mixing efficiency 1098 ln_tmx_itf = .true. ! ITF specific parameterisation 1099 rn_tfe_itf = 1. ! ITF tidal dissipation efficiency 1089 1100 / 1090 1101 -
NEMO/branches/UKMO/dev_r10037_GPU/src/OCE/ZDF/zdf_oce.F90
r10843 r10846 38 38 LOGICAL , PUBLIC :: ln_zdfswm !: surface wave-induced mixing flag 39 39 LOGICAL , PUBLIC :: ln_zdfiwm !: internal wave-induced mixing flag 40 LOGICAL , PUBLIC :: ln_zdftmx !: old tidal mixing scheme (Simmons et al 2004) 40 41 ! ! coefficients 41 42 REAL(wp), PUBLIC :: rn_avm0 !: vertical eddy viscosity (m2/s) -
NEMO/branches/UKMO/dev_r10037_GPU/src/OCE/ZDF/zdfphy.F90
r10843 r10846 22 22 USE zdfevd ! vertical physics: convection via enhanced vertical diffusion 23 23 USE zdfiwm ! vertical physics: internal wave-induced mixing 24 USE zdftmx ! vertical physics: old tidal mixing scheme (Simmons et al 2004) 24 25 USE zdfswm ! vertical physics: surface wave-induced mixing 25 26 USE zdfmxl ! vertical physics: mixed layer … … 80 81 & ln_zdfswm, & ! surface wave-induced mixing 81 82 & ln_zdfiwm, & ! internal - - - 83 & ln_zdftmx, & ! old tidal mixing scheme (Simmons et al 2004) 82 84 & rn_avm0, rn_avt0, nn_avb, nn_havtb ! coefficients 83 85 !!---------------------------------------------------------------------- … … 198 200 ! !== gravity wave-driven mixing ==! 199 201 IF( ln_zdfiwm ) CALL zdf_iwm_init ! internal wave-driven mixing 202 IF( ln_zdftmx ) CALL zdf_tmx_init ! old tidal mixing scheme (Simmons et al) 200 203 IF( ln_zdfswm ) CALL zdf_swm_init ! surface wave-driven mixing 201 204 … … 284 287 IF( ln_zdfswm ) CALL zdf_swm( kt, avm, avt, avs ) ! surface wave (Qiao et al. 2004) 285 288 IF( ln_zdfiwm ) CALL zdf_iwm( kt, avm, avt, avs ) ! internal wave (de Lavergne et al 2017) 289 IF( ln_zdftmx ) CALL zdf_tmx( kt, avm, avt, avs ) ! old tidal mixing scheme (Simmons et al 2004) 286 290 287 291 #if defined key_agrif
Note: See TracChangeset
for help on using the changeset viewer.